Tickets for Indiana Game


It depends on your level of involvement. If you want to have them secured and locked up weeks in advance, go through GopherSports. If you can be patient, wait unti the very last minute and buy them on Stubhub. Sellers ask the moon to start. The longer they sit, the more likely prices are to rapidly fall. If you want to get in for next to nothing, but from a scalper 5 minutes after kickoff.
 

www.gophersports.com - starting at $55 (with fees). Keep an eye on promotions leading up to the game.

www.stubhub.com or www.seatgeek.com - currently sitting around $50 with fees. Might drop as we get closer to the game - usually 1-3 days before is a sweet spot.

Or just find scalpers on the street and haggle if you're into that sort of thing.
